The Sopranos (as well as other shows on HBO like Deadwood, Rome, Carnivale, etc.) was shot on film, so there should always be a noticeable difference over the SD version. As I've been watching all of those shows listed above in HD on HBO, I can tell you that they all have stellar PQ. The only reason I've held off on buying the season collections on SD DVD is I'm waiting for the HD DVD versions to show up. Deadwood and Rome look great in HD and I could never go back to SD after seeing them in HD... |
